Transaction 2f1404976a8265d2a5608e9e2724218f2fc56f95f2c9a2305849807beb2feb4a
1 Input
2 Outputs
- 2f1404976a8265d2a5608e9e2724218f2fc56f95f2c9a2305849807beb2feb4a:0
- 2f1404976a8265d2a5608e9e2724218f2fc56f95f2c9a2305849807beb2feb4a:1
value 100000
address 34QwivC77SrPAiEJDSGjQvJgmQRsLHcpWi
value 2608757
address 13wd8A6wiGHaLxiFp1fCaf27LBLPe8juAu